
Government Homoeopathic Medical College Bangalore is one of the reputed Government Homoeopathic Colleges in Bangalore. The college is popularly known as GHMC Bangalore and it was founded in the year 1986. It is affiliated with Rajiv Gandhi University of Health Sciences and is approved by the Central Council of Homoeopathy.

Courses Offered
Graduation | Duration |
BHMS (Bachelor of Homoeopathic Medicine and Surgery ) | 5 years 6month. |
MD (Hom) 5 Specialities of Materia Medica, Organon of Medicine, Repertory, Practice of Medicine and Paediatrics. | 3 years |
Intake Capacity
Course | Intake |
BHMS | 100 |
MD (Hom) | 28 |
BHMS Syllabus
Following subjects are offered by most of the medical institutions in India:
Subjects | Description |
---|---|
Materia Medica | This subject is concerned with the theory and study of drugs that are used in the treatment of disease prescribed as per the Doctor. It includes pharmacology, clinical pharmacology and the history and physical and chemical properties of drugs. |
Organon of Medicine | In this subject, those principles are applied which are necessary to obtain the results. |
Anatomy | This subject gives knowledge exposure about plants and animals and the interrelation of their parts. |
Physiology & Biochemistry | This subject deals with the functions and activities of living organisms and their internal and external parts. |
Community Medicine | In this subject, the health of the members of a community or a region is concerned. |

Cutoff
The College Cut-off is the minimum marks prescribed by the selection board for the admission of students. The merit list will be designed on these Cutoff scores. Aspirants who apply for the Institute needs to clear the Cut-off for various courses.
- Aspirants are required to obtain minimum qualifying percentile marks in NEET 2021 entrance examination to qualify for further admission process.
- Candidates who belong to SC/ ST/ OBC are required to obtain marks equivalent to at least 40thpercentile to be considered for AIQ and state counselling process.
- Aspirants who belong to UR category are required to score equivalent to at least 50thpercentile.
NEET 2022 Percentile and Scores (Out)
This Section will provide you with the NEET 2022 Announced Cutoff for SC/ST/OBC. Let’s check the NTA released Cutoff.
Category | NEET 2022 cutoff | NEET cut-off marks |
UR/EWS | 50th percentile | 715-117 |
OBC/SC/ST | 40th Percentile | 116-93 |
UR / EWS & PH | 45th Percentile | 116-105 |
OBC/SC/ST & PH | 40th Percentile | 104-93 |

NEET 2021 result qualifying percentile & scores (Released)
Category | Qualifying Criteria | Cut-off marks 2021 | Cut-off marks 2020 |
UR | 50th Percentile | 720-138 | 720-147 |
OBC | 40th Percentile | 137-108 | 146-113 |
SC | 40th Percentile | 137-108 | 146-113 |
ST | 40th Percentile | 137-108 | 146-113 |
UR / EWS & PH | 45th Percentile | 137-122 | 146-129 |
OBC & PH | 40th Percentile | 121-108 | 128-113 |
SC & PH | 40th Percentile | 121-108 | 128-113 |
ST & PH | 40th Percentile | 121-108 | 128-113 |

Karnataka Ayush NEET Counselling 2021
The counselling will be conducted online, and candidates who wish to participate in it need to register on the official website of KEA.
Karnataka NEET Counselling Process
Step 1 – Login & Registration: To enter Karnataka NEET counselling, applicants can click on the link provided on this page when released. Click on the ‘web counselling’ option, after which applicants require to enter their NEET rank, roll number and registration number of the application form.
Step 2 – Choice filling Process: The online choice filling of Karnataka NEET counselling will look on the screen. There will be a list of colleges available with college, college code, place, courses, and the district name.
Step 3 – Saving choices: After successfully selecting & Preference, fill in the details are chosen and click on the ‘save’ button. An OTP will be sent to the registered mobile number, which must be entered in the space provided, then click on the ‘confirm’ button. The choices filled will be locked automatically after the scheduled time of Karnataka counselling.
